Popular ISO Certifications
ISO 9001 – Quality Management System
ISO 14001 – Environmental Management System
ISO 27001 – Information Security Management System
ISO 45001 – Occupational Health & Safety
ISO 22000 – Food Safety Management System

How to Obtain ISO Certification: Step-by-Step Process
Follow this practical checklist to obtain ISO certification successfully.
Step 1: Identify the Required ISO Standard
Select the certification that aligns with your industry and business goals.
Step 2: Conduct a Gap Analysis
Evaluate your current processes against ISO requirements.
Step 3: Prepare Documentation
Develop policies, procedures, records, and compliance documents.
Step 4: Implement Required Changes
Train employees and improve operational processes.
Step 5: Internal Audit
Perform an internal review to identify any non-conformities.
Step 6: Certification Audit
An accredited certification body conducts the final audit.
Step 7: Receive ISO Certificate
After successful verification, your business receives ISO certification.

Common Challenges Businesses Face During ISO Certification
Many organizations encounter challenges such as:
Lack of proper documentation
Employee resistance to new processes
Inadequate compliance monitoring
Poor internal audits
Limited understanding of ISO requirements

FAQ Section
What is ISO Certification?
ISO Certification confirms that a business follows internationally recognized standards for quality, safety, efficiency, or information security.
Is ISO Certification mandatory in India?
Generally, ISO certification is voluntary, but many industries, clients, and tenders require it.
Which ISO certification is most popular?
ISO 9001 Quality Management System is the most widely adopted certification globally.
